In fact, the month is a "simple first" gardener. 😂 What is ready-made? The month will choose like that. The soil that the month uses to seed is mainly "peach moss." No need to mix anything more.

Many people say to mix coconut flax to reduce costs. But with months... lazy to mix more. 🤣 Advantage is very easy to use. Especially working people who want to grow vegetables to eat by themselves, but do not have time to sit and prepare the soil for many steps.
